Relating to the lower part of the back, specifically the area between the ribs and the pelvis.
He felt pain in his lumbar region after lifting the heavy box.
A term related to the lower back area of the body, often referring to specific bones, nerves, or arteries in that region.
The doctor explained that the pain was coming from a problem in the lumbar region of my spine.
Lumbar → It originates from the Latin word 'lumbalis' (meaning of the loins), which is derived from 'lumbus' (meaning loin). The term 'lumbar' refers to the lower back region, specifically the area associated with the loins.
